Abstract
A domain transcendent file cryptology network includes a first data cryptology node in a first data domain having a first security protocol. A hardware processor of the first data cryptology node executes a first instantiation of a software code to receive a request to transfer a data file from the first data domain to a second data domain having a second, different, security protocol, obtain one or more characteristics of the data file, and generate an authentication tag for the data file based on the characteristic(s). The first instantiation of the software code also encrypts the data file and transmits the encrypted data file, the authentication tag, and a decryption key to a second data cryptology node in the second data domain. The decryption key and the authentication tag enable decryption of the encrypted data file by a second instantiation of the software code on the second data cryptology node.
